DP install
 
can i use my stock gaskets? if not which ones specifically do i need? thanks in advance...sid

overkill 03-03-04 10:39 PM

dp
 
You can use your original ones, granted that they are still in good shape. If they are not you will most probably end up with an exhaust leak where it bolts up to either the exhaust manifold or Main cat/MP.......

revsteve 03-04-04 11:25 AM

i re-used the stock gaskets.

i think the gasket b/t the dp/cat is kinda bad - have a slight exhaust leak so I think i will pick up a new one some time soon.

as for the studs, i would say get some allen bolts or something similar for the studs that come out. much easier to handle being threaded on only one side.

dgeesaman 03-04-04 11:32 AM


Originally posted by revsteve

as for the studs, i would say get some allen bolts or something similar for the studs that come out. much easier to handle being threaded on only one side.

Get very high quality allen bolts. Standard black oxide is a bad idea IMO.
